Enhancing Efficiency with Modern Homogeneous Mixture Machines
In the relentless pursuit of productivity, the manufacturing industry has embraced technological advancements that streamline operations. Among these innovations, homogeneous mixture machines stand out as game-changers, revolutionizing the blending process.
Precise and Uniform Mixtures
Homogeneous mixture machines utilize advanced techniques to create mixtures with unparalleled precision and uniformity. By combining raw materials with meticulous precision, these machines eliminate variability and ensure consistent product quality. This level of control is vital in a wide range of industries, from pharmaceuticals to cosmetics, where precise mixtures are essential for safety and efficacy.
Reduced Production Time and Costs
Traditional mixing processes can be time-consuming and labor-intensive. Modern homogeneous mixture machines automate the blending operation, significantly reducing production times. The machines’ high-speed mixing capabilities shorten mixing cycles, allowing manufacturers to produce larger batches in less time. This increased efficiency translates into cost savings and faster time-to-market.
Improved Energy Efficiency
Homogeneous mixture machines are designed with energy efficiency in mind. Advanced drive systems and optimized mixing algorithms reduce power consumption, lowering operating costs. Additionally, the machines’ ability to mix at lower temperatures reduces heat generation, further contributing to energy savings.
Compact and Versatile
Unlike traditional blenders that require vast floor space, modern homogeneous mixture machines are compact and versatile. They can be easily integrated into existing production lines, maximizing space utilization and optimizingworkflow. Their modular design allows for customization to meet specific production requirements, making them suitable for various applications.
